#e06e10 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e06e10 is composed of 87.8% red, 43.1% green and 6.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 50.9% magenta, 92.9% yellow and 12.2% black. It has a hue angle of 27.1 degrees, a saturation of 86.7% and a lightness of 47.1%. #e06e10 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ffdc20 with #c10000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6600.

#e06e10 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e06e10 has RGB values of R:224, G:110, B:16 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.51, Y:0.93,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 14708240.

Shades and Tints of #e06e10
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040200 is the darkest color, while #fef7f1 is the lightest one.
